The Art of Attraction: Psychology and Dairy Imagery

The effectiveness of “images of dairy foods” stems from a deep understanding of psychology. Visuals tap into our emotions and associations, influencing our perceptions of food and ultimately driving our purchasing decisions.

Color psychology plays a crucial role. White and cream hues, often associated with dairy, evoke feelings of purity, freshness, and cleanliness. Yellow and gold tones, frequently seen in butter and cheese, communicate richness, flavor, and indulgence. The bright colors of fruits used in yogurt and ice cream create an impression of health, natural ingredients, and vibrancy.

Texture and lighting are equally important. “Images of dairy foods” often emphasize creamy, smooth textures, appealing to our sense of touch and creating a sense of luxury. Careful use of lighting creates highlights and shadows, adding depth and dimension to the images and making the products look even more appealing. These techniques aim to stimulate the senses of taste and smell through visual cues, effectively whetting the appetite.

Beyond aesthetics, “images of dairy foods” can also tap into deeper emotional connections. Nostalgic images of childhood treats, such as milk and cookies or homemade ice cream, evoke feelings of comfort and familiarity. Warm, comforting images of dairy-based dishes, like mac and cheese or creamy soups, offer a sense of security and well-being. By connecting with these emotions, marketers can create powerful and lasting impressions.

Success Stories: Dairy Marketing in Action

Several successful dairy marketing campaigns demonstrate the power of compelling visuals. For example, milk advertisements featuring celebrities wearing milk mustaches have become iconic, associating milk with health, celebrity status, and a playful brand identity. Yogurt brands strategically use “images of dairy foods” to highlight the probiotic benefits of their products, showcasing healthy ingredients and vibrant fruit toppings. Cheese companies showcase artisanal production methods through “images of dairy foods,” emphasizing the craftsmanship and quality that goes into their products. These examples illustrate how strategic use of visuals can elevate a dairy brand and resonate with consumers on a deeper level.

Crafting the Perfect Shot: Tips for Dairy Food Photography

Creating effective “images of dairy foods” requires careful planning and execution. Here are some key tips to ensure your visuals are as appealing as possible:

Investing in professional photography is crucial. High-quality photography equipment and the expertise of a skilled food photographer can make all the difference. A professional photographer will understand how to use lighting, composition, and styling to create visually stunning images that effectively showcase your dairy products.

Food styling is an art form that involves arranging dairy products in an appealing and appetizing manner. Using complementary ingredients and garnishes, such as fresh herbs, colorful fruits, and contrasting textures, can enhance the visual appeal of your “images of dairy foods”.

Lighting techniques are essential for creating depth and dimension in your images. Natural light is often preferred for its soft, flattering quality, but artificial light can also be used effectively to create specific moods and effects. Experimenting with different lighting techniques can help you find the best way to showcase your dairy products.

Editing and post-processing are the final steps in creating effective “images of dairy foods”. Adjusting color, contrast, and sharpness can enhance the overall appeal of the images. Removing imperfections, such as blemishes or stray crumbs, can ensure that the products look their best.
